A Fresh Financial Perspective for Q4

October marks the start of the fourth quarter—a critical time for individuals and investors to reassess their financial goals, strategies, and portfolio allocations. Markets may be volatile, but embracing financial clarity can help you unlock new opportunities, minimize risks, and make informed decisions as the year wraps up.

Why October Demands Financial Review

With earnings seasons, year-end tax considerations, and economic shifts often occurring in October, this month is ideal for a financial check-up. Investors can evaluate what’s working, identify underperforming assets, and make adjustments to capture growth or preserve capital before the holiday rush and fiscal deadlines.

Key Opportunities in October Markets

Stock Market Rotations and Sector Strengths

The stock market typically sees rotation as traders position for Q4 earnings surprises and sector rebounds. Watch for strength in:

  • Tech stocks: Benefiting from innovation and strong consumer demand.

  • Financials: Banks may gain from interest rate hikes and loan growth.

  • Consumer staples: Often resilient during periods of uncertainty.

Positioning portfolios in line with emerging trends can help capture gains and reduce downside risk.

Bonds and Income Investments

Rising rates and inflation concerns heighten interest in bonds and dividend stocks. October offers opportunities to secure higher yields by reviewing fixed-income allocations, considering corporate bonds, or investing in utility and energy stocks that offer attractive dividends.

Alternative Assets and Diversification

With cryptocurrency markets facing both volatility and innovation, savvy investors may consider adding small allocations to digital assets, commodities, or global equities for improved diversification. Careful research is essential for balancing traditional and alternative investments.

Achieving Financial Clarity—Steps You Can Take

Budget Review and Expense Management

Start by revisiting your personal budget:

  • Identify spending leaks.

  • Cut unnecessary subscriptions.

  • Reallocate resources toward savings or investment goals.

Tracking expenses creates the foundation for every other financial decision.

Tax Strategy and Planning

October is the time to:

  • Review retirement contributions.

  • Harvest investment losses to offset gains.

  • Plan charitable donations for maximum tax benefit.

Proper tax management now can reduce your bill come April and keep you compliant with ever-changing regulations.

Retirement and Long-Term Planning

Assess progress toward retirement savings targets. If you’re behind, consider increasing contributions to IRAs, 401(k)s, or other retirement plans. For those ahead, explore strategic distributions or Roth conversions for better tax efficiency.

October’s Economic Outlook and Market Sentiment

Federal Reserve meetings, inflation data, and global events always shape market sentiment in October. Staying updated on central bank signals and economic forecasts helps inform your next moves—whether aggressive investing or cautious preservation.

Managing Risk in Uncertain Times

Review insurance policies, emergency funds, and downside protections in your investment accounts. Market swings in October can be sudden, so building resilience is crucial to maintaining long-term financial health.
